US Department of Energy announced new contract awards to exchange about 53.3 million barrels of crude oil from the Strategic Petroleum Reserve as part of a coordinated effort to stabilize global oil supplies.

Deliveries will begin immediately, with the program designed to move oil into the market quickly while maintaining the reserve’s long-term strength through exchange returns. The action is part of broader emergency energy management efforts to support supply stability and energy security.
